Should socks show when sitting?
In terms of length: Socks should be to-the-calf. There must never be any skin showing when you sit down and cross your legs. It is true that many men wear short socks, just as many men wear short-sleeve business shirts. But a well-dressed man wears his socks to the calf or over it.

Do you wear socks with loafers and a suit?
NO, SOCKS WITH LOAFERS LOOKS STUFFY AND PEE-WEE HERMAN-ESQUE
By design, loafers are more casual than their laced-up dress-shoe counterparts. Throwing socks into the mix can undermine that. And particularly informal takes—a penny loafer, a driver or a boat shoe—arguably look better without socks.

Do you match socks to shoes or pants?
As a general rule, socks should be worn the following way: You should coordinate your socks with your pants, not your shoes. Although it appears to be a simple guideline, it is quite difficult to implement. The most popular socks are black, navy, or charcoal.

Why do guys not wear socks with dress shoes?
Socks are not only comfy but also stop your feet from sweating too much into your shoe. Without the socks, your sweaty feet are just pouring moisture into your fancy footwear. The situation is ripe for fungal problems (not to mention smelly feet).

Is it OK not to wear socks?
The main risk of not wearing socks is that it increases your chances of developing athlete's foot and similar infections. When you wear shoes without socks, there isn't a layer of material between your foot and your shoe to absorb the sweat.
